About Shri Kant Singh

Shri Kant Singh is a scholar working on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ology, General Health Professions and Finance, having authored 96 papers that have together received 967 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include HIV/AIDS Research and Interventions (17 papers), Global Maternal and Child Health (17 papers) and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(16 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Health (129 cit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(228 citations) and General Health Professions (271 citations). Shri Kant Singh has collaborated with scholars based in India, United States and Australia. Frequent co-authors include Parul Puri, Shobhit Srivastava, Swati Srivastava, Praveen Chokhandre, Ashish Kumar Upadhyay, Jean J. Schensul, Santosh Kumar Sharma, Kamla Gupta, Shekhar Chauhan and Marlene Berg.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Scientific Reports.
